The Australian Cattle Dog, also known as the Blue Heeler or Queensland Heeler, is a hardworking and loyal breed that was originally bred for herding cattle. These dogs are known for their intelligence, agility, and stamina. They have a strong work ethic and excel in various dog sports and activities.
With their distinctive blue or red speckled coat, Australian Cattle Dogs are easily recognizable. They are highly energetic and require plenty of exercise to keep them happy and healthy. These dogs are known for their loyalty and protective nature, making them excellent guardians for their families.
